  • the present invention relates to an ironing apparatus comprising a cordless iron and a charging base on which the cordless iron is arranged during the inactive ironing phases to allow an exchange of energy between the charging base and the iron, and relates more particularly to an ironing apparatus comprising an iron comprising a water tank, a heating body provided with a vaporization chamber for the production of steam and a circuit for the distribution of steam. steam to the clothes to iron.
  • an ironing apparatus comprising a cordless iron and a charging base comprising a base on which the cordless iron can be arranged to allow the heating of the iron. soleplate by an exchange of energy between the charging base connected to the electrical network and the wireless iron.
  • the iron is steam ironing, however it is necessary to use the iron in a connected mode, with the iron connected to an electrical network by a cord, when the user wishes to iron with a relatively large steam flow.
  • an object of the present invention is to provide an ironing apparatus equipped with a cordless iron equipped with a vaporization chamber for the production of steam which provides an excellent quality of ironing, thanks in particular to obtaining a good flow of steam and a good autonomy during the active ironing phases.
  • the subject of the invention is an ironing apparatus comprising a cordless iron and a charging base on which the iron is placed during the inactive ironing phases to allow an exchange.
  • the iron comprising a water tank and a heating body provided with a vaporization chamber for the production of steam, the tank communicating with the vaporization chamber at means of a supply circuit, characterized in that the supply circuit comprises shutter means movable between a closed position, wherein the shutter means interrupt the flow of water through the supply circuit, and a position open in which the shutter means pass water through the supply circuit, and in that the shutter means are brought into the open position by actuating a control button of the steam carried by the iron and are returned automatically in the closed position by return means when the user releases the steam control button.
  • Such a characteristic has the effect of increasing the autonomy of the iron during the active ironing phases, that is to say to increase the capacity of the iron to maintain a sufficient operating temperature to obtain a good quality ironing.
  • the presence of the steam control button makes it possible to avoid unnecessary steam production during the setting up phase of the iron on the charging base as well as during the rapid handling phases of the laundry while the iron to iron remains still on the table.
  • an energy saving of about 15% is observed compared to a cordless iron producing continuous steam.
  • the shutter means are constituted by a shutter valve brought back by a return spring in the rest position in which the shutter valve interrupts the supply of water to the vaporization chamber, the actuation of said steam control button causing said shutter valve to move to the open position in which water from the reservoir can flow to the vaporization chamber.
  • the iron comprises a gripping handle and the steam control button is constituted by a trigger located under the handle.
  • the trigger is pivotally mounted on the handle of the iron and has an end connected to an actuating rod slidably mounted in the iron, the actuating rod moving the valve towards its open position when the trigger is actuated.
  • the feed circuit comprises a drip-shaped plug for adjusting the flow rate of water sent to the vaporization chamber and the shutter means are independent of said drip-and-drop bushel and arranged upstream of the latter.
  • the iron comprises an ironing sole in thermal contact with the heating body, the heating body comprising an electric resistance regulated by a thermostat associated with a knob for adjusting the temperature of the setpoint of the sole.
  • the drip plug is movable between different positions corresponding to different steam flow rates and the iron comprises connecting means connecting the plug-in drip to the control knob. Thermostat to index the position of the drip plug at the position of the thermostat knob.
  • the heating body has a mass greater than 550 g and preferably of the order of 600 g.
  • the heating body is made of aluminum casting.
  • the feed circuit of the iron comprises an anti-drip valve whose opening is controlled by a thermally deformable element carried by the heating body.
  • the anti-drip valve is disposed on the supply circuit upstream of the shutter means.
  • the charging base comprises a lower surface intended to rest on a support, a base on which the sole of the iron comes to rest during inactive ironing phases and a bumper at one end of the ironing board.
  • base including a connector electrical, the base being bordered by an access ramp down towards the lower surface of the charging base and extending over the entire periphery of the base not occupied by the stopper.
  • the iron has a rear end having a shape adapted so that the iron can not rest, in a substantially vertical position, in equilibrium on its rear end.

  • FIGS. 1 and 2 show an ironing apparatus comprising a cordless iron 1 equipped with an ironing soleplate 2 surmounted by a casing 10 equipped with a gripping handle 11, the iron 1 being associated with a charging base 100 having a lower surface for resting on a work table, such as an ironing board, and comprising a power cord 101, shown only in Figure 2, for its electrical connection to a home network.
  • a cordless iron 1 equipped with an ironing soleplate 2 surmounted by a casing 10 equipped with a gripping handle 11
  • the iron 1 being associated with a charging base 100 having a lower surface for resting on a work table, such as an ironing board, and comprising a power cord 101, shown only in Figure 2, for its electrical connection to a home network.
  • the charging base 100 comprises a base 102 of elongated shape on which the sole 2 of the iron comes to rest during the inactive ironing phases and a stopper 103 equipped with an electrical connector 104 coming to mate with an electrical plug form complementary, not visible in the figures, carried by a rounded rear end of the iron 1 when the iron 1 rests on the base 102.
  • the charging base 100 comprises a fixing flange 105 allowing it to be immobilized on a support and the base 102 is bordered by access ramps extending over the entire periphery of the base not occupied by the stopper 103, the base 102 comprising a convex upper surface receiving a boss 106 disposed at the front of the base and two rollers 107 disposed near the stopper 103, the boss 106 and the two rollers 107 constituting three points of support on which the sole 2 comes rest when the iron 1 is brought to the base 102 for reloading.
  • the sole 2 of the iron is contiguous to a heating body 3 comprising an aluminum alloy foundry surmounted by a closure cap 30 of metal, the heating body 3 enclosing an electrical resistance 31 d a power of at least 1400 W, and preferably of the order of 2000 W, consisting of a tubular heating element.
  • the heating body 3 of the iron advantageously has an aluminum mass greater than 550 g, and preferably of the order of 600 g, for a total weight of the iron of the order of 1500g, to provide a large energy storage capacity.
  • the heating body 3 is surmounted by a thermostat 4 which is associated with a rotary adjustment knob 40 accessible on the housing 10 of the iron, this adjustment knob 40 being disposed under the handle of FIG. gripping 1 1 and allowing the user to choose a set temperature for the sole 2.
  • the adjustment knob 40 of the thermostat is advantageously connected by a connecting arm 41 to a drip plug 5 passing through an orifice of the closure lid to open into a vaporization chamber 32 for the production of steam integrated into the heating body.
  • the drip valve 5 conventionally comprising a rod 50 able to move axially inside a guide sleeve 12 integrated in the housing 10 and comprising a lower end provided with a groove 51 providing a flow of water that can pass through the calibrated drip plug 5 according to the degree of depression of the rod 50 in a nozzle seal 52 mounted on the opening of the closure lid 30.
  • the linkage arm 41 comprises an L-shaped body pivotally mounted on a frame 42 integral with the casing 10, the linkage arm 41 having a first end connected to the rod 50 of the drip-shaped plug. drop by two branches extending on either side of the rod 50, each branch having an oblong hole 41A in which is engaged the end of a connecting pin 53 carried by the rod 50 so that the pivoting of the connecting arm 41 on the frame 42 causes the rod 50 to move axially to the nozzle seal 52.
  • the connecting arm 41 also comprises a second end comprising an actuating finger 43 resting on a helical track 44 carried by a piece 45 integral in rotation with the adjusting knob 40 by a gear train, the shape of the helical track 44 being adapted so that the rotation of the adjusting knob 40, and therefore of the piece 45, causes the pivoting of the connecting arm 41 and the axial displacement of the rod 50 of the drip-shaped plug 5.

  • the adjustment knob 40 of the thermostat can also occupy intermediate positions between these two extreme positions, the position of the rod 50 of the drip plug 5 then automatically adapting to provide a flow of water of the order of 15 g / min when the temperature set point of the soleplate 2 is of the order of 140 ° C and a flow rate of water of the order of 25 g / min when the temperature set point of the soleplate 2 is of the order of 200 ° C.
  • the vapor produced by the vaporization chamber 32 is diffused, in a manner known per se, by a steam distribution circuit opening onto steam outlet holes 20 formed in the soleplate 2 and the housing 10 the iron comprises a reservoir 13 of water communicating with the vaporization chamber 32 through a feed circuit comprising the drip plug 5 at one of its ends, the reservoir 13 being equipped with a filling orifice closed by a rotary hatch 14 disposed on the front face of the iron.
  • the feed circuit of the vaporization chamber 32 comprises a shutter valve 6 controlled by a trigger 60 which is automatically returned to a rest position by a return spring 61, the trigger 60 being advantageously located under the handle 1 1 of the iron so as to be easily operable by means of the index finger of the hand.
  • the shut-off valve 6 is arranged, on the supply circuit of the vaporization chamber 32, upstream of the drip plug 5 and comprises a rod actuator 62 comprising a lower end equipped with a seal 63 which is returned by a return spring 64 in a closed position, illustrated in Figure 6, wherein a lip of the seal 63 bears on a seat 15 bordering a passage opening 15A of the supply circuit so that the flow of water through the feed circuit of the vaporization chamber 32 is interrupted.
  • the actuating rod 62 of the shutter valve 6 has an upper end connected by an axis 65 to one end of the trigger 60, the latter comprising a body pivotally mounted about an axis 16 carried by the handle 1 1 so actuation of the trigger 60 causes the actuating rod 62 to move downwards against its return spring 64 and the shutter valve 6 to move to an open position, as shown in FIG. 7 , in which the seal 63 is spaced from the seat 15 bordering the passage opening thus allowing the flow of water from the reservoir 13 through the passage opening 15A, the release of the trigger 60 accompanied by the automatic return of the trigger 60 in the rest position and the closure of the shutter valve 6.
  • the supply circuit also comprises an anti-drip valve 7, visible in FIG. 8, disposed in the bottom of the tank 13 at the start of the supply circuit, the anti-drip valve 7 being brought back by a spring in a closed position, illustrated in FIG. 8, in which the upper end of the anti-drip valve 7 closes a through orifice 13A and prevents the flow of water from the reservoir 13 to a first portion 13B of the supply circuit extending between the tank 13 and the shutter valve 6.
  • an anti-drip valve 7 visible in FIG. 8, disposed in the bottom of the tank 13 at the start of the supply circuit, the anti-drip valve 7 being brought back by a spring in a closed position, illustrated in FIG. 8, in which the upper end of the anti-drip valve 7 closes a through orifice 13A and prevents the flow of water from the reservoir 13 to a first portion 13B of the supply circuit extending between the tank 13 and the shutter valve 6.
  • the anti-drip valve 7 can be moved to an open position by a pin 71 placed under the anti-drip valve 7, the pin 71 being slidably mounted through a heat shield 17 separating the heating body 3 of the reservoir 13 and itself being displaced by a thermally deformable element constituted by a bimetallic strip 72 carried by the heating body 3, the bimetallic strip 72 being sized to deform and to ensure the opening of the anti-drip valve 7 when the temperature of the vaporization chamber 32 is sufficient to produce steam, that is to say is greater than 100 ° C.
  • the first portion 13B of the feed circuit comprises a bifurcation 13C in which is drawn a first manual pump 8 for generating a surplus of steam, the first portion 13B of the feed circuit being set to air through a vent to facilitate pumping, the vent being advantageously constituted by the different existing games at the level of the members ensuring the translational guidance of the actuating rod 62 in the housing 10.
  • the first pump 8 can be actuated by means of a first button 80 disposed on the upper front part of the handle 1 1 and can send water in a pipe 81, visible in part in FIGS. 6, which opens into a secondary vaporization chamber 33 integrated into the heating body 3 in the immediate vicinity of the electrical resistance 31, the secondary vaporization chamber 33 communicating, in a manner known per se, with a limited number of exit holes 20 of steam arranged at the front of the sole.
  • the iron also comprises a second manual pump 9 having an intake duct 91, visible in Figure 9, opening directly into the tank 13, the second pump 9 can be actuated by means of a second button 90 arranged next the first button 80 and being connected by a pipe, not visible in the figures, to a spray nozzle 92, visible in Figures 5 and 6, disposed on the front face of the iron 1.
  • the user When the user wishes to perform an ironing session, he fills the reservoir 13 with water and connects the power cord 101 of the charging base 100 to the domestic electrical network, leaving the iron 1 connected to the base of the
  • the resistor 31 of the heating body 3 is then electrically powered by the electrical connector of the base of recharge 100 and the heating body 3 rises rapidly in temperature due to the high power of the electrical resistance 31.
  • the thermostat 4 opens and a light indicator lights up on the iron to indicate to the user that the soleplate 2 is at the set temperature and that the iron 1 is ready to use.
  • the trigger 60 so as to move the shutter valve 6 to the open position, illustrated in Figure 7, so that the water from the tank 13 in the first portion 13B of the supply circuit can flow into a second portion 13D of the supply circuit extending between the shutter valve 6 and the drip plug 5, the water of the second portion 13D flowing in the vaporization chamber 32 with a flow rate defined by the position of the drip plug 5, that is to say determined automatically by the position of the adjustment knob 40 of the thermostat 4 so to be in adequacy with the temperature set point of the sole 2.
  • the trigger 60 and the shutter valve 6 automatically return to the closed position under the combined effect of return springs 61, 64 of the trigger 60 and the actuating rod 62 so that water can no longer flow through the passage opening 15A, the second portion 13D of the supply circuit it is then more supplied with water by the tank 13. It follows an interruption of the production of steam by the vaporization chamber 32, the latter being no longer supplied with water by the supply circuit.
  • the second portion 13D of the supply circuit of the vaporization chamber 32 is preferably made airtight by having a seal of sealing 54 between the rod 50 of the drip and the guide sleeve 12 so that the flow of water stored in the second portion 13D of the supply circuit stops immediately upon closure of the shutter valve 6.
  • the user wishes to obtain a momentary surplus of steam, for example to carry out difficult work, it suffices to actuate the first pump 8 by pressing the button 80 so that a predetermined amount of water, of the order of a few milliliters, is sent to the secondary vaporization chamber 33 to obtain an additional vapor emission, this vapor diffusing through a small number of steam outlet holes 20 located at the front the sole 2.
  • a spray of water is also available to the user to moisten the laundry, this spray can be obtained at any time through the nozzle 92 by manually operating the second pump 9 by pressing the button 90.
  • the bimetallic strip 72 will deform and cause the closing of the anti-drip valve 7, as is illustrated in FIG. 8, so that that only the small amount of water present in the first portion 13B and second portion 13D of the feed circuit may flow into the vaporization chamber 32 thus preventing water drops from flowing through the holes 20 of out of the sole.
  • the closing of the anti-drip valve 7 also prevents a large quantity of water is sent to the secondary vaporization chamber 33 for the production of a steamer if the user actuates the button 80 several times since only the small amount of water possibly present in the first portion 13B of the feed circuit can be pumped.
  • the iron may also include, in addition to the mechanical solutions described above, visual indicators or sound, such as a flashing light, which will be activated to alert the user to the need to rest the iron 1 on its base recharge 100 when the temperature of the heating body 3 becomes insufficient to effectively perform the ironing work.
  • visual indicators or sound such as a flashing light
  • the ironing apparatus thus produced has the advantage of having a cordless steam iron which can produce a high steam flow, greater than 30 g / min, while maintaining a good autonomy of use between the charging phases. on the base thanks to the presence of the trigger that increases the autonomy and the presence of a large mass of aluminum embedded in the iron that can store a large amount of energy during inactive phases of ironing during which the iron is placed on the base of the charging base.
  • the fact that the iron has a rounded rear end on which it can not stand vertically has the advantage of encouraging the user to rest the iron on its charging base during inactive ironing phases.
  • the ironing apparatus thus produced has the advantage of having good ergonomics of use limiting fatigue during ironing sessions, despite the significant weight of the iron, thanks to the ability to engage and release the iron on the base without having to lift the iron but simply by sliding it from the ironing board to any of the access ramps of the base by a simple pulling force on the handle, the presence of ramps access in different directions to provide great freedom of movement when docking the iron on the charging base and offering a wide choice in the orientation of the charging base on the ironing board.
  • the foundry of the heating body may be made of magnesium or an alloy comprising aluminum, copper and magnesium.
